Honeywell CC-CBDD01 Fail-Safe DCS Backplane for Control Reliability

In continuous process industries — petrochemical refining, power generation, metallurgical smelting, water treatment, and port logistics — a single backplane failure can cascade into unplanned shutdowns, safety interlock trips, and costly production losses. The Honeywell CC-CBDD01 is a safety-enhanced DCS backplane module engineered for the C300 Controller within the Experion PKS distributed control system platform. It provides the structural and electrical foundation for controller card seating, I/O module interconnection, and high-integrity signal routing across the control cabinet — all under the demanding conditions of heavy industrial environments.

Unlike generic backplane assemblies, the CC-CBDD01 is designed with fail-safe architecture in mind. Its bus structure supports redundant controller configurations, ensuring that a single-point hardware fault does not interrupt the control loop. Signal integrity is maintained even in cabinets subject to high electromagnetic interference generated by variable frequency drives, large motor starters, and high-current switching equipment. The module’s robust PCB construction and gold-plated connector contacts resist oxidation and micro-arcing in humid, dusty, or thermally cycled enclosures — conditions common in coastal chemical plants, underground mining control rooms, and outdoor substation cabinets.

The CC-CBDD01 is frequently deployed alongside the Honeywell CC-PCNT01 C300 Controller Module, which seats directly into the backplane and manages the primary control execution. In redundant configurations, a secondary CC-PCNT01 mirrors the primary in real time, with the CC-CBDD01 backplane providing the physical switching path for bumpless failover. Power to the backplane assembly is typically supplied through the Honeywell CC-PWR01 Power Supply Module, which delivers regulated 24 VDC with built-in surge suppression and over-voltage protection — critical for preventing transient damage to the backplane bus during grid switching events or UPS transfer operations.

For I/O integration, the CC-CBDD01 supports connection of Honeywell CC-TDIL01 Digital Input and CC-TDOB01 Digital Output termination assemblies, enabling direct field wiring to safety-critical discrete signals such as emergency shutdown (ESD) inputs, motor run feedbacks, and valve position confirmations. In analog-intensive applications — flow, pressure, temperature, and level measurement — the backplane interfaces with CC-TAIX01 Analog Input modules, where signal drift and ground loop isolation are essential for maintaining SIL-rated measurement accuracy. The Honeywell CC-SCMB02 Serial Communication Module can also be integrated via the backplane to extend Modbus RTU or RS-485 connectivity to legacy field instruments and third-party PLCs within the same safety loop.

In high-vibration environments such as compressor stations, offshore platforms, and heavy press lines, the CC-CBDD01’s mechanical retention system prevents card unseating under sustained vibration — a failure mode that causes intermittent I/O faults and spurious trips in poorly secured installations. The backplane’s thermal design accommodates the heat dissipation profile of a fully populated C300 controller rack, supporting continuous operation at elevated ambient temperatures without derating.

Control Cabinet Protection Strategy

A reliable Experion PKS control cabinet is built around more than a single module — it requires a coordinated assembly of protection, control, power, and communication components. The CC-CBDD01 backplane anchors this architecture by providing the physical and electrical backbone into which all other C300 components integrate.

Upstream power integrity is managed by the CC-PWR01 Power Supply Module, which conditions incoming AC power and delivers clean 24 VDC to the backplane bus. In facilities with unstable grid power — common in mining, port, and heavy manufacturing environments — the CC-PWR01’s surge suppression capability prevents transient energy from propagating into the backplane and damaging seated controller or I/O modules.

The CC-PCNT01 C300 Controller Module seated in the backplane executes the primary control strategy, while a redundant second unit provides automatic failover without process interruption. This redundancy is only as reliable as the backplane that hosts both units — making the CC-CBDD01’s bus integrity a direct safety dependency. For field-side protection, CC-TDIL01 Digital Input termination assemblies connected through the backplane provide galvanically isolated signal paths for ESD and safety interlock inputs, preventing ground faults from propagating into the controller logic.

In analog measurement loops, the CC-TAIX01 Analog Input Module delivers 4–20 mA signal conditioning with high common-mode rejection, protecting measurement accuracy in electrically noisy cabinets. Where serial field devices are present, the CC-SCMB02 Serial Communication Module extends the backplane’s connectivity to Modbus RTU networks, enabling integration of flow computers, analyzers, and legacy PLCs without introducing communication instability into the primary DCS loop.

Critical Industrial Safety Applications

The CC-CBDD01 is deployed across a wide range of safety-critical and continuous-process industries where control interruption carries significant operational and safety consequences.

In petrochemical and refining facilities, the module supports C300-based safety instrumented systems (SIS) and basic process control systems (BPCS) operating in parallel. The backplane’s redundant bus architecture ensures that a controller card fault does not disable the safety interlock layer, maintaining ESD system availability during maintenance windows. In power generation plants — including coal, gas, and hydroelectric facilities — the CC-CBDD01 supports turbine control and boiler management systems where millisecond-level response to process deviations is required. The module’s EMI resistance is particularly valuable in generator hall environments where high-frequency switching noise from excitation systems can corrupt I/O signals on less robust backplane designs.

In mining and mineral processing operations, the CC-CBDD01 is used in crusher control, conveyor interlocking, and flotation circuit automation. Dust ingress, vibration from heavy machinery, and wide ambient temperature swings make the module’s robust mechanical design and sealed connector contacts essential for sustained uptime. Water and wastewater treatment plants rely on the CC-CBDD01 for pump sequencing, chemical dosing control, and SCADA integration — applications where a backplane failure can result in regulatory non-compliance and environmental incidents. In metallurgical and steel facilities, the module supports high-temperature process control in furnace management and rolling mill automation, where thermal cycling of the control cabinet is a constant stress factor. Port and maritime applications include crane control systems and ship-to-shore loading automation, where salt-air corrosion and vibration from heavy lifts demand the highest levels of connector and PCB durability.
